Latest Patents
Kauri holds a patent for a polymer-coated oven board and food package made from it. This invention features a unique coating that includes an oxygen barrier layer of polyamide (PA) and a surface layer of polyethylene terephthalate (PET). These layers are produced onto the board by co-extrusion without a binding agent layer between them. The PA oxygen barrier layer weighs between 3-15 g/m, while the PET surface layer weighs 20-50 g/m. The design allows for an oxygen impermeable food package that can be heated in an oven, ensuring that the food remains fresh and safe for consumption.
Career Highlights
Tommi Kauri is currently employed at Stora Enso Oyj, a leading provider of renewable solutions in packaging, biomaterials, wooden constructions, and paper. His role at the company allows him to apply his innovative ideas in a practical setting, contributing to advancements in sustainable packaging solutions.
